- The distance between De Bilt, Netherlands and Bani, Dominican Republic is approximately 7,432 km or 4,618 mi.
- To reach De Bilt in this distance one would set out from Bani bearing 40.3°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ach De Bilt bearing 90.3° or E .
- De Bilt has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Bani has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- De Bilt is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Bani is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 17.9 °C (32.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.8 °C (21.2°F) more in De Bilt.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 108.9 mm (4.3 in) less which is equivalent to 108.9 l/m² (2.67 US gal/ft²) or 1,089,000 l/ha (116,421 US gal/ac) less. About 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 32.2° lower in De Bilt than in Bani.
